You have to change out a certain DLL for POST windows 8 in order to get ISE to behave and not crash randomly. YAY! Xilinx said they didn't care but somewhere on their support forum there is some kind soul who said what dll to rename (they have two versions of the DLL in the install anyways but they did not use the win 8 one by default and refuse to patch).
